What Is USA Network?
USA Network stands as one of cable television’s oldest and most-watched channels. Launched in 1977 as the Madison Square Garden Sports Network before rebranding to USA Network in 1980, the channel has evolved from a sports-focused outlet into a general entertainment powerhouse.
As of January 2026, USA Network is owned by Versant Media, the newly spun-off company from Comcast that houses most of the former NBCUniversal cable networks. Versant’s portfolio includes USA Network, CNBC, MS NOW (formerly MSNBC), E!, Syfy, Oxygen, and Golf Channel, along with digital properties like Fandango and Rotten Tomatoes. NBCUniversal retained Bravo and continues to provide advertising sales services for Versant channels.
USA Network consistently ranks among the top-rated basic cable channels, driven by its combination of WWE programming, sports coverage, and syndicated drama reruns that attract broad audiences throughout the day.
USA Network Programming Highlights
USA Network’s programming spans wrestling, sports, original series, and acquired content that fills the schedule around the clock.
WWE Friday Night SmackDown
WWE Friday Night SmackDown airs live every Friday at 8 PM ET on USA Network, making the channel essential viewing for wrestling fans. The two-hour show features WWE’s top superstars, championship matches, and storylines building toward major premium live events. SmackDown moved to USA Network as part of WWE’s broader media rights restructuring that sent Raw to Netflix in 2025.
USA Network also airs Saturday Night’s Main Event specials and other WWE programming throughout the year.
Sports Coverage
USA Network carries a robust sports lineup under the USA Sports banner. The channel broadcasts NASCAR races, Premier League soccer matches, PGA Tour and LPGA Tour golf, WNBA games, and select Olympic events. The U.S. Open tennis tournament receives extensive coverage on USA Network during its late summer run. Versant has established sublicensing agreements with NBCUniversal to continue carrying these properties.
This sports focus has made USA Network increasingly valuable for cord-cutters who want access to major sporting events without a traditional cable package.
Original Series
USA Network built its reputation on original drama series, though its current lineup has shifted. The network previously produced hits like Mr. Robot, Suits, Burn Notice, White Collar, Psych, and Royal Pains. Current original programming includes Chucky (the horror franchise continuation), reality series like Barmageddon and Miz & Mrs., and various WWE-related content.
Acquired Programming
USA Network fills much of its daytime and late-night schedule with syndicated dramas. Law & Order: Special Victims Unit marathons are a USA Network staple, along with Chicago P.D., Chicago Fire, and other procedural dramas. These reruns provide reliable ratings and give viewers easy access to popular series.
How To Watch USA Network Live
Unlike broadcast networks, USA Network requires a cable subscription or streaming service to access. Here are your options:
USA Network App and Website
Visit USANetwork.com/live or download the USA Network app to stream the channel live. You’ll need to sign in with a participating TV provider (cable, satellite, or streaming service) to access the live feed. The app also offers on-demand access to recent episodes and select content from other Versant networks.
The USA Network app is available on iOS, Android, Roku, Amazon Fire TV, Apple TV, and most smart TV platforms.
Peacock
Peacock, NBCUniversal’s streaming platform, offers next-day access to some USA Network shows and WWE content. However, Peacock does not include the live USA Network channel feed. For live USA Network streaming, you’ll need one of the live TV services listed below.
USA Network on Live TV Streaming Services
These streaming services include USA Network as part of their channel lineups:
Sling TV (Blue Plan – $45.99/month)
Sling TV’s Blue plan includes USA Network along with other Versant channels like Syfy and E!. At $45.99/month, Sling offers the most affordable path to USA Network. The service includes 50 hours of cloud DVR and three simultaneous streams. Sling Blue is the go-to budget option for WWE SmackDown fans.
YouTube TV ($82.99/month)
YouTube TV includes USA Network with 100+ channels, unlimited DVR storage, and three simultaneous streams. The service offers the most polished interface and reliable performance of any live TV streaming option. YouTube TV provides excellent value for households that want comprehensive channel coverage beyond just USA Network.
Hulu + Live TV ($89.99/month)
Hulu’s live TV tier carries USA Network along with 90+ channels. The subscription includes the full Hulu on-demand library plus Disney+ and ESPN+, making it a strong entertainment bundle. Unlimited DVR stores recordings for nine months.
DirecTV Stream ($84.99/month)
DirecTV Stream’s Entertainment tier includes USA Network with 75+ channels. The service offers unlimited cloud DVR and now bundles Disney+, Hulu, and ESPN+ with subscriptions. DirecTV Stream provides the most comprehensive regional sports network coverage if you’re also interested in local sports.
Fubo: USA Network Not Available
As of late 2025, Fubo does not carry Versant channels including USA Network. A carriage dispute led to the removal of USA Network, MS NOW, CNBC, Syfy, and other Versant properties. This means no WWE SmackDown on Fubo until a new agreement is reached.

USA Network Live Stream FAQ
Is USA Network free to stream?
No. USA Network is a cable channel that requires a TV provider subscription or live TV streaming service. The USA Network app and website offer free access to some clips and content, but the live stream and full episodes require authentication.
What is the cheapest way to watch USA Network?
Sling TV’s Blue plan at $45.99/month offers the most affordable live USA Network access. For on-demand content only, Peacock Premium at $7.99/month provides next-day access to some USA Network shows.
Is USA Network on Fubo?
No. As of late 2025, Fubo does not carry USA Network or other Versant channels due to a carriage dispute.
Can I watch SmackDown without cable?
Yes. WWE SmackDown airs live on USA Network, which is available through streaming services including Sling TV, YouTube TV, Hulu + Live TV, and DirecTV Stream. Episodes are also available next-day on Peacock.
Does Peacock have live USA Network?
No. Peacock offers on-demand USA Network content and next-day episodes, but does not include the live USA Network channel feed. For live streaming, you need a live TV service like YouTube TV or Sling TV.
Who owns USA Network?
USA Network is owned by Versant Media, a publicly traded company spun off from Comcast in January 2026. Versant also owns CNBC, MS NOW, E!, Syfy, Oxygen, and Golf Channel.
What sports are on USA Network?
USA Network carries NASCAR races, Premier League soccer, PGA Tour and LPGA Tour golf, WNBA games, U.S. Open tennis, and select Olympic events through sublicensing agreements with NBCUniversal.
